What can I see and do near Gango-ji Temple?
You'll want to browse the collections at Nara National Museum, Nara City Museum of Photography and Nara Prefectural Art Museum. Some landmarks that you won't want to miss include Kofuku-ji Temple, Nara Woman's University and Todai-ji. Spend some time exploring the the natural beauty of Isui-en Garden, Mount Wakakusa and Kasugayama Hill Primeval Forest.
